Week one
ï²
My first week is nearly over. Iâve been doing nothing but grunt work all week. Honestly, I think the rest of the team doesnât like me very much. It is only a small team of around 20 people, although I donât really know exactly how many people work for James, just the team they have assigned me to. There could be hundreds of people hiding out in this weird underground fortress, itâs huge that I know for sure but I only have limited access, my fob doesnât work for most doors except the room I work in and the lounge room I was stuck in for hours the first time I was brought here. It is not so bad though. It has a comfy couch and the fridge is always fully stocked with goodies which I have utilised several times already.
Itâs not like I can just duck out and get myself a cheeseburger or anything. Once you are in you, stay in, or at least until my ride comes back for me anyway. I still canât get my head around the awesome car wash entrance. I am not allowed to bring the mustang to work. Itâs too conspicuous and I canât argue with their logic. I am one of a very few in my team who gets chauffeured. I like it though, actually makes me feel important. No one else here thinks so. I am at the bottom of the food chain, the bosses pet project that got an easy ride in. No one likes me and no one, except for James it seems, wants me here.
I am the outcast, the black sheep of the group who, as far as the rest of the team goes, does not belong here, doesnât deserve to be here and I think they intend to ride me until I quit. I donât blame them for not wanting me here. Most of them have multiple degrees, have worked their ways through multiple mundane positions in government to get an opportunity to be part of this secret group, and here I am just wandering on through the door at Jamesâ behest without proving myself first. I get it.
I am literally making myself stupider with this job though. I am doing DNS searches and checking through log files. The grunt work you would give a trained monkey to do for you. The only thing that entertains me a little is I get to monitor chatter on the dark web. Keep an ear on the ground for something suspicious or even remotely problematic that the team should know about. I am just a paid intern though, well thatâs how it feels anyway.
Itâs Friday and I am so ready to finish up my first week of this, whatever it is Iâm doing here. At least I am getting paid well and hopefully if I bide my time, the team will trust me a little. Just need to keep doing as I am told, get coffee, get lunch and any other leg work that is needed.
